The format of the subnet mask is nnn.nnn.nnn.nnn; wherein, the ranges of the
nnn are all from 0 to 255. You are recommended to ask your network
administrator for a subnet mask available.

After configuring the network parameters, press Apply to validate the current
network parameter settings.
Note: The network parameters newly configured will only take into effect when
Apply is pressed. At this point, the current network setting information in the
network connection setting interface will be updated according to the current
network parameter configuration.
Press Initialize to restore the network parameters to the default state.
Note: You can only initialize the network parameters when the oscilloscope is
correctly connected to the network.
Press mDNS to enable or disable the multicast Domain Name System (mDNS).
This system is used to provide the function of DNS server for service discovery in
a small network without a DNS server.
